What is 'ratio decidendi' in English legal system?

Ratio decidendi is a Latin phrase meaning "the reason for the decision" and is used to refer to the legal principle or rule of law applied by a court in a particular case. It is the core of a judicial decision and is considered to be binding on all lower courts. The ratio decidendi of a case is used to determine the outcome of similar cases in the future.
